**Q: The Perkspool loyalty-points ledger won't reopen after a restore — what now?**

A: Yeah, this bites everyone once. After a restore, the ledger at Quillhaven stays sealed until someone re-keys it; balances look frozen but nothing's lost. Don't replay transactions manually — the reconciler handles that once the ledger unseals. Run the unseal tool from the maintainers' box, let it verify checksums, and when it asks, supply the recovery passphrase noted here.

vault phrase of tagag-fawef = lammir-ulaiel-oliax-belox-eliox-ulaok-gilael-norys-holox-fenir

### Runbook: InkMill Markdown Pipeline — Renderer Stall

If rendered previews stop updating, first check the InkMill worker queue depth; a stall above five minutes means the sanitizer stage is wedged. Drain the queue with `inkmill drain --safe`, then restart workers one at a time to preserve cache warmth. Record the restart in the incident log, and include the build token printed below.

trace token, bawig-yageg: htk6_3563df

## Quiet Room — 9th Floor

The quiet room at the top of Larchway House is meant for focused work or a short breather — no calls, no meetings, no snacks with crinkly wrappers. Team assistants can book it for colleagues through the usual room tool, but walk-ins are fine if it's empty. The door locks automatically after 19:00, so evening users need the keypad. The current code is below.

door code, bafog-kawip: bdg-HQ-8